Director Obeli N Krishna's next to be a pan-Indian film 

Navein Darshan

Filmmaker Obeli N Krishna made his comeback to cinema recently with the Silambarasan TR and Gautham Karthik starrer Pathu Thala. Though the film opened to mixed reviews it was declared a box office hit. The official remake of the Kannada hit Mufti, also starred Priya Bhavanishankar. 

Now the director has teamed up with Global One Studios, the production house behind films like Raman Thediya Seethai, Charulatha and Alone, for a pan-Indian film. 

Sharing the news, director Krishna said in a press release, “I am glad to be collaborating with Producer Ramesh of Global One Studios. He is passionate about cinema and produces content-rich movies. We have been discussing many stories, and are happy to be teaming up for a unique project. Our collaboration will offer a new cinematic experience for the audiences.”

There isn't any information about the cast and crew of the project at the moment. An official announcement regarding this is expected to be made soon.
